Sash repair services involve restoring or replacing damaged or worn window sashes to improve both functionality and appearance. These services typically address issues such as rotting wood, warping, cracked or broken glass, and deteriorated paint or sealant. Repairing sashes can help prevent drafts, reduce energy loss, and enhance the overall security of windows. Skilled technicians assess the condition of the sash and perform necessary repairs to ensure the window operates smoothly and maintains its aesthetic appeal.
Many problems that lead to sash repair are caused by exposure to weather elements over time, which can cause wood to decay or metal components to corrode. Additionally, frequent use or improper handling can result in broken or misaligned sashes. Repair services often involve replacing damaged parts, reglazing, repainting, or reinforcing the sash to extend its lifespan.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age to the window frame or surrounding structure, saving property owners from more extensive and costly repairs later on.

Basic Sash Repair - Typically ranges from $150 to $400 for minor repairs such as replacing a sash cord or repairing a single sash. Costs depend on the extent of damage and window size.
Full Sash Replacement - Replacing an entire sash can cost between $300 and $800 per window, depending on materials and window dimensions. Custom or historic windows may be on the higher end of the range.
Hardware and Lock Repairs - Repairing or replacing window hardware and locks usually costs between $50 and $200 per window. This includes items like locks, handles, and hinges.
Additional Services - Services such as repainting or sealing sashes may add $100 to $300 per window. Costs vary based on the scope of work and local service provider r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es sash windows to become difficult to open or close? Sash windows may become hard to operate due to issues like worn-out pulleys, damaged cords, or buildup of dirt and debris in the tracks.
How can sash window repairs improve energy efficiency? Repairing or replacing damaged sashes and sealing gaps can help reduce drafts, improving the overall energy efficiency of a property.
Is it possible to restore old or damaged sash windows? Yes, many local service providers offer restoration options that can refurbish aging or damaged sash windows to extend their lifespan.
What types of sash repair services are commonly available? Services typically include sash cord replacement, track repairs, hardware replacement, and sealing or weatherproofing.
How long do sash window repairs typically take? Repair durations vary depending on the extent of damage, but many projects can be completed within a few hours to a couple of days by local professionals.
